When LeBron James says the Cleveland Cavaliers need a “fu**ing playmaker,” the Cleveland Cavaliers go out and get a “fu**ing playmaker.”

According to ESPN reports, the Cavaliers have a few players in mind to trade for or sign prior to the February 23. 2017 Trade Deadline, and will work out a few veteran guards to backup Kyrie Irving.

If Cleveland were to make a trade, they would have to use their assets in Jordan McRae, DeAndre Liggins, Kay Felder, and draft picks to acquire what they need. The reigning champions have their eyes set on Dallas Mavericks three-time All-Star Deron Williams who won two gold medals alongside LeBron James for Team USA in 2008 and 2012. Adding Williams to the already-stacked roster would bring another marquee name to Cleveland.

 

Players Who Will Work Out For Cleveland:

  • Mario Chalmers
  • Lance Stephenson
  • Kirk Hinrich
  • Jordan Farmar

 

 

Former Charlotte Hornets phenom Baron Davis, 37—who hasn’t competed in the NBA since 2011-2012—has made it known he’s available for the roster spot and attempt to win his first championship.

Cleveland’s list is packed with veteran guards who all have had notable careers; it’ll be interesting to watch who they decide to sign.
